2nd Lt. Everard T. Eggleston, CSMC
Served on CSS FREDERICKSBURG; Drewry's Bluff; James River Squadron; Semmes Naval Brigade.

U.S. Civil War Soldier Records and Profiles about Everard T Eggleston
Name: Everard T Eggleston
State Served: CN
Survived the War?: Yes
Service Record: Enlisted in .
Promoted to Full 2nd Lieutenant on 15 May 1864.
Commissioned an officer in the Confederate States Marine Corps Infantry Regiment on 15 May 1864.
Transferred to the Confederate States Navy.
Sources: Register of Officers of the Confederate States Navy 1861-1865
